Probably for the same reason that it had to be updated in the first place. The original was written in a hurry so as to meet a financial deadline. It should have been a complete rewrite to reflect the current models of care and patient profiles. DH & Capita wanted it written in less than 6 months which left no time for research into the things we still don't know, engagement with those that do know some of the things we don't, or a full consultation. As a result, I refused to frilly about the edges of the existing document whilst Capita was getting paid for a full rewrite, and hence another author was involved in the document. The 2014 version of HTM 05-02 was riddled with errors, even referencing within the document was incorrect. The update was supposed to correct these errors, but..... :-X
